Output 6da3dd4f876123043d51f8e3132dc01dcfc7ed3ccbb4e156bea1e321c7e1092b:2

value
96495890
script pubkey
OP_0 OP_PUSHBYTES_20 dbf2be9e21738b7595dae3f29ad08c0e9d573e2e
address
tb1qm0eta83pww9ht9w6u0ef45yvp6w4w03wx84kz9
transaction
6da3dd4f876123043d51f8e3132dc01dcfc7ed3ccbb4e156bea1e321c7e1092b
confirmations
20396
spent
true